At most papers of any size whatever they are entirely different  
people, and the arguments that develop in the newsroom between  
reporters and copy editors are, well, interesting.

If you really like the gaffs, check out Columbia Journalism Review.  
They run a back page of that stuff every issue. At least they did  
back when I was in the biz.

Anthony Lewis used to write a column for the New York Times titled  
Abroad at Home. At the paper where I worked, the column title was in  
smaller print, underlined, above the headline for the column. My  
editor once laid out:

Abroad at Home
Mr. Chirac's Surprise

We got that one in time.
